Compute the mean and standard deviation of the sample data:

Mean = 2.0533

Standard deviation = 1.7299

Sample size = 15

Hypothesis test: µ = 2

Based on the claim you made above, conduct a hypothesis test.

Level of significance (choose from 5% or 1%): which percent did you use? 0.05

Null hypothesis - H0: µ = 2

Alternative hypothesis - Ha: µ \neq 2

In words, clearly state what your random variable X represents: X represents the data value.

Which distribution you will use for the test, Normal or Student’s t (if t-distribution, state the degrees of freedom): Student's t df = 14

What is the test statistic? 0.119

What type of test is used: two-tailed, right-tailed, left-tailed? two-tailed

What is the p-value? 0.9067
In one or two complete sentences, explain what the p-value means for this test: The probability that the results are equal to or greater than µ = 2 is 0.9067.

Use the above information to sketch a picture of this situation on the graph below. Clearly label and scale the horizontal axis and shade the region(s) corresponding to the p-value.

Distribution Plot T, df=14 0.4 0.3 Density 0.2 0.1 0.4533 0.4533 0.0 -0.019393 X

Decision and Conclusion: Indicate the correct decision (“reject” or “do not reject” the null hypothesis), the reason for it, and write an appropriate conclusion about your claim using complete sentences.

  • Alpha: 0.05

  • Decision: Fail to reject the null

  • Reason for decision: Since the p-value (0.9067) is greater than the significance level (0.05), we fail to reject the null hypothesis.

  • Conclusion: Therefore, we can conclude that µ = 2.

Construct a 95% confidence interval for the true mean. Include a sketch of the graph of the situation on the distribution below. Label the point estimate and the lower and upper bounds of the confidence interval.

The 95% confidence interval for the true mean is between 1.0953 and 3.0113.
